Nobody's faster than Schmelzer

Spaniards know tiki-taka, Pippi knows Taka-Tuka. Then, German national players neither wear red jerseys nor curled stockings. But they know something about fast-paced, modern style football. They know how to move around the ball. "One-touch" is a magical formula – easily said, yet so hard to master. “Knock it on! Get rid of it” – coaches coach players to play faster. And Germany is no exception to the trend.

A defender excelled at this statistic: Marcel Schmelzer topped the 2012/13 season when it comes to quickly forwarding the ball. On average, Dortmund’s Schmelzer had 1.76 contacts before he passed the ball. Either he played one-contact football or he passed it on with his second contact. Fast and furious – we applaud Mr. Schmelzer.
